Definitions

80-3-302. Definitions. As used in this part, unless the context indicates otherwise, the following definitions apply:

(1) "Aquaculture" means the commercial production of aquatic organisms under controlled conditions throughout part or all of their life cycle.

(2) "Aquaculture products" means articles used for human consumption produced by aquaculture. The term includes but is not limited to fish, shellfish, and aquatic plants.

(3) "Container" means any package, sack, box, crate, carton, basket, or other object used for the shipping of produce.

(4) (a) "Controlled conditions" means the management of water quality, feed, stocking density, and environmental parameters within an aquatic system to optimize the growth and health of farmed aquatic organisms. Controlled conditions include the conditions required by a controlled species permit or a prohibited species permit issued pursuant to Title 87, chapter 5, part 7.

(b) The term does not include a pond, lake, reservoir, river, ocean, or stream.

(5) "Director" means the director of agriculture appointed pursuant to 2-15-3001.

(6) "Person" means an individual, firm, association, corporation, partnership, or any other form of business enterprise.

(7) (a) "Produce" means any fruit, vegetable, aquaculture product, or other natural product designated by department rule.

(b) The term does not include livestock and its byproducts, poultry and its byproducts, apiary products, dairy products, or grain.

(8) "Produce dealer" means a person who engages in a business involving or who as part of a business participates in purchasing, exchanging, negotiating, or soliciting the sale, resale, exchange, or transfer of produce in this state, except vegetative seed potato products intended or used for planting purposes.

(9) "Produce unit" means the standard size container for a given type of produce. A produce unit may be established by department rule.

(10) "Retail" means sale of produce to the ultimate consumer.

(11) "Shipping point inspection" means an inspection of produce at the location from which it was shipped.

(12) "Stop sale order" means a written notice to hold produce from sale or movement until a violation has been resolved and the produce is released by the department.

(13) (a) "Wholesale" means the sale of produce intended for resale.

(b) The term does not include the sale of Montana-grown produce when sold by the Montana grower for purposes of resale or vegetative seed potato products intended or used for planting purposes.

History: En. Sec. 2, Ch. 553, L. 1993; amd. Sec. 4, Ch. 344, L. 2025.
